Parallel Computer Architecture and Programming, Fall 2019

Course Contents

Sep. 10 Lecture 1. Introduction and Basics [PDF] [PPTX]
Sep. 17 Lecture 2. Parallel Processing and Multicores [PDF] [PPTX]
Sep. 24 Lecture 3. Memory Hierarchy and Caches [PDF] [PPTX]
Oct. 01 Lecture 4. Memory Hierarchy and Caches - Part 2 [PDF] [PPTX]
Oct. 01 Lecture 4. Main Memory. DRAM [PDF] [PPTX]
Oct. 08 Lecture 5. Main Memory. DRAM Part 2 [PDF] [PPTX]
Oct. 08 Lecture 5. Advanced Memory [PDF] [PPTX]
Oct. 15 Lecture 6. Memory Consistency and Cache Coherence [PDF] [PPTX]
Oct. 22 Lecture 7. Introduction to GPU Architecture (Part 1) [PDF] [PPTX]